I also love that this lasagna recipe doesn't involve cooking the noodles ahead of time, because I'm lazy. The fact that liquid from the pasta sauce cooks the noodles during the baking process is the best thing ever. Ingredients:
6 lasagna noodles
1 cup ricotta cheese
2 cups mozzarella cheese
1 24oz jar pasta sauce
1/4 cup Parmesan cheese
1lb mild Italian sausage

Directions:
Pre heat the oven to 375°. In a large skillet over medium high heat, brown the sausage, drain, and set aside. 

Mix the sausage and the pasta sauce together. Then pour one cup of the sauce mixture into the bottom of a 11x7 casserole dish. Then layer 3 lasagna noodles on top, followed by 1 cup of ricotta cheese, and one cup of mozzarella cheese. 

Then add another cup of the sauce mixture, followed by remaining three lasagna noodles. Spread the rest of the sauce on top of the noodles and then bake in the oven for 55 minutes. Top with the last cup of mozzarella and then bake for 5 more minutes. Serve warm.
